Class AbstractCmStatement

  • All Implemented Interfaces:
    liquibase.statement.SqlStatement
    Direct Known Subclasses:
    GenericCmStatement

    public abstract class AbstractCmStatement
    extends Object
    implements liquibase.statement.SqlStatement
    All cm specific statements must subclass this class (we have an instanceof check. Yes ugly but...)
    • Constructor Detail

      • AbstractCmStatement

        public AbstractCmStatement()
    • Method Detail

      • execute

        public abstract void execute​(CmDatabase database)
      • skipOnUnsupported

        public boolean skipOnUnsupported()
        Specified by:
        skipOnUnsupported in interface liquibase.statement.SqlStatement
      • continueOnError

        public boolean continueOnError()
        Specified by:
        continueOnError in interface liquibase.statement.SqlStatement